Project Goals
Aligning standards and expectations
for mathematics so students enrolling in college will be prepared
to enter college-level math courses, including the alignment of:
1) eleventh- and twelfth-grade math curricula with college introductory
curricula and 2) the high school math and college/university math
knowledge and skills tested on high school assessments, including
the WASL, and the placement assessments used by 2-year colleges
and baccalaureate institutions. In addition, high school graduation
requirements as related to college and university admission requirements
will be examined.
Increasing student success
in completing math requirements in high school and college through
clear standards and expectations, improved instructional course
and program design, teaching methods, and classroom assessments.
Building capacity of teachers
and instructors to align curriculum and instruction to standards
and expectations through improved instructional course and program
design, teaching methods, and classroom assessments.
Communicating math expectations
to students through clear and consistent messages and focused
educational advising. In particular, students (and their parents)
need to understand that achieving the math standard on the WASL
does not necessarily mean that students are prepared for college-level
math.
